If inflation exceeded 10% in Europe, North America or Australia there would be a HUUUUUUUUUUUGGGGGGGGGGGEEEEEEEEEE uproar and you can be sure that pay raises would be called for on a massive scale.

When inflation moves above 2-3% it results in direct moves by the governments and central banks. The US dollar is so low now primarily because of the lowering of rates in the US as they fought inflation (though now it has to do with liquidity).

German workers are calling for large wage increases due to higher food prices.

Finally, the exchange rate has moved so significantly in the last year or so that you can hardly consider it 'normal or average'. So, yes, I do expect the companies in this part of the world to make some changes to their pay scales and the governments to take action.
